,Chapter 1: Indications For Pulmonary Function Testing Test
Bank



MULTIPLE CHOICE

1. Who First Popularized Spirometry For The Evaluation Of Pulmonary Function?
a. August And Marie Krogh
b. Alvan Barach
c. John Severinghaus
d. John Hutchinson

ACCULATE ANS:D
Hutchinson Popularized The Concept Of Using VC To Assess Lung Function, And
The Names He Gave To Several Other Lung Compartments Are Still Used Today.

DIF: 1 REF: P. 2 OBJ: None MSC: NBRC: None

2. Which Of The Following Are Indications For Performing Spirometry?
1. Assess The Risk Of Lung Resection.
2. Determine The Response To Bronchodilator Therapy.
3. Assess The Severity Of Restrictive Lung Disease.
4. Quantify The Extent Of COPD.
a. 1 And 4
b. 2 And 3
c. 1 , 2, And 4
d. 2 , 3, And 4

ACCULATE ANS:C
Spirometry Cannot Assess Severity Of Restriction; For That You Need To Measure
Lung Volumes ( See Box 1-2, Chapter 1).

DIF: 1 REF: P. 7 OBJ: EL-2 MSC: NBRC: None

,3. The Main Indication For The Measurement Of Lung Volumes Is To Do Which Of
The Following?
a. Diagnose Or Assess The Severity Of Restriction.
b. Evaluate The Severity Of Pulmonary Hypertension.
c. Determine The Level Of Cardiopulmonary Fitness.
d. Assess The Risk Of Abdominal Surgical Procedures.

ACCULATE ANS:A
The Most Common Reason For Measuring Lung Volumes Is To Identify

Restrictive Lung Disease. DIF: 1 REF: P. 35 OBJ: EL-2

MSC: NBRC: None

4. DLCO Measurements May Be Indicated To Evaluate Pulmonary Involvement In
Which Of The Following Systemic Diseases?
a. Asthma
b. Sarcoidosis
c. Exertional Hypoxemia

, ,


d. Guillain-Barré Syndrome

ACCULATE ANS:B
Sarcoidosis Is The Only Systemic Disease Listed That Affects

Gas Exchange. DIF: 1 REF: P. 9 | P. 19 | P. 21 | P. 35 OBJ:

EL-2 MSC: NBRC: None

5. Blood Gas Analysis Is Used With Patients With COPD To
Do Which Of The Following?
a. Monitor Airway Responsiveness.
b. Determine Level Of Cardiopulmonary Fitness.
c. Detect Pulmonary Hypertension.
d. Assess Need For Supplementary O2.

ACCULATE ANS:D
Blood Gas Analysis Is Most Commonly Used To Determine The Need For
Supplemental Oxygen And To Manage Patients Who Require Ventilatory Support.

DIF: 2 REF: P. 15 OBJ: EL-
1 MSC: NBRC: CPFT 2A-2

6. Which Of The Following Cause Emphysema?
1. 1- Antitrypsin Deficiency
2. Exposure To Environmental Pollutants
3. Radiation Therapy
4. Cigarette Smoking
a. 1 And 2
b. 3 And 4
c. 1 , 2, And 4
d. 2 , 3, And 4

ACCULATE ANS:C
Emphysema Is Caused Primarily By Cigarette Smoking. Some Emphysema Is
Caused By The Absence Of A Protective Enzyme. Chronic Exposure To
Environmental Pollutants Can Also Contribute To The Development Of
Emphysema.

DIF: 1 REF: P. 11 OBJ: EL-3 | AL-2 MSC: NBRC: None
